Decoding the EU Artificial Intelligence Act

Status
Past
Date
Wednesday, July 05, 2023 11:00 AM - 12:00 PM PST/PDT
Location
Virtual

The European Parliament recently voted to pass its position on the EU AI Act, the world’s first comprehensive AI regulation.

This webinar brings together a distinguished panel of leading AI policy researchers and policymakers from the United States and the European Union who shed light on the key provisions in the draft Act, implications for the tech industry and transatlantic relationship, and what’s next as EU enters trilogue negotiations among the Parliament, Commission, and Council to finalize the EU AI Act.
